Understanding Recessed Can Lighting

Recessed can lights, also known as downlights or pot lights, are fixtures installed into a hollow opening in the ceiling. They provide a clean, modern look and are often used to create ambient lighting in residential and commercial spaces. Understanding the structure and function of these fixtures is crucial for effective LED replacements.

Components of Recessed Can Lights

Recessed can lights consist of several key components: the housing, trim, and bulb. The housing is the metal can that holds the bulb and is installed in the ceiling. The trim is the visible part of the fixture that can be decorative or functional, and the bulb type determines the light quality and energy efficiency.

When replacing traditional bulbs with LEDs, contractors must consider the compatibility of these components. Not all LED bulbs fit into existing housings, and some may require specific trims to optimize performance. Additionally, the choice of trim can significantly impact both aesthetics and light distribution. For instance, baffle trims can help reduce glare, while reflector trims can enhance brightness, making it essential to select the right combination for the desired effect.

Benefits of LED Replacements

Switching to LED technology offers numerous advantages over traditional lighting options. One of the most significant benefits is energy efficiency. LED bulbs consume significantly less power, which translates to lower energy bills for clients. Additionally, they have a longer lifespan, often lasting up to 25,000 hours or more, reducing the frequency of replacements.

Another advantage is the quality of light produced by LEDs. They offer a range of color temperatures, allowing contractors to tailor the lighting to the specific needs of a space. Whether clients desire a warm, cozy atmosphere or a bright, daylight-like environment, LEDs can accommodate these preferences. Furthermore, many LED options are now available with dimming capabilities, providing even greater control over the ambiance of a room. This flexibility not only enhances the functionality of the space but also contributes to energy savings, as users can adjust the brightness according to their needs at different times of the day.

Moreover, the environmental benefits of switching to LED lighting cannot be overlooked. LEDs contain no hazardous materials, such as mercury, which is commonly found in fluorescent bulbs. This makes them a safer choice for both homes and businesses. Additionally, their lower energy consumption leads to a reduced carbon footprint, aligning with the growing trend toward sustainable living and energy conservation. As more people become aware of their environmental impact, the demand for energy-efficient lighting solutions like recessed LED can lights continues to rise, making them a smart choice for modern lighting design.

Installation Considerations for LED Replacements

When installing LED replacements in recessed can lights, several factors must be taken into account to ensure a successful transition. From assessing the existing fixtures to understanding local codes, contractors must be well-prepared.

Assessing Existing Fixtures

Before proceeding with an LED replacement, it is crucial to evaluate the existing recessed can fixtures. This includes checking the size of the housing, the type of trim, and the wattage of the current bulbs. Many LED replacements come in various sizes and wattages, so ensuring compatibility is essential to avoid issues during installation.

Additionally, consider the insulation contact (IC) rating of the existing housing. IC-rated housings are designed to be in contact with insulation, while non-IC-rated housings are not. Using LED bulbs in non-IC-rated fixtures can pose a fire hazard, so it is vital to verify this detail before installation. Furthermore, inspecting the condition of the existing wiring and connections is equally important, as outdated or damaged wiring can lead to flickering lights or even electrical hazards. Ensuring that all components are in good working order will contribute to a safer and more effective lighting solution.

Choosing the Right LED Bulb

Not all LED bulbs are created equal, and selecting the right one is crucial for achieving the desired lighting effect. Contractors should be familiar with various types of LED bulbs available for recessed fixtures, including standard, dimmable, and smart options.

Standard LED bulbs are suitable for most applications, but for spaces where dimming is desired, it is essential to choose bulbs specifically labeled as dimmable. Furthermore, smart LED bulbs offer the added benefit of remote control and programmable settings, enhancing the versatility of recessed lighting. When selecting bulbs, it’s also important to consider the color temperature, which can significantly affect the ambiance of a room. Options typically range from warm white (around 2700K) to cool daylight (5000K), allowing for customization based on the specific needs of the space and the preferences of the occupants.

Compliance with Local Codes

Local building codes and regulations may dictate specific requirements for lighting installations, including energy efficiency standards and safety measures. Contractors must stay informed about these codes to ensure compliance during the installation of LED replacements.

In some regions, energy-efficient lighting may be mandated, and using LED technology can help meet these requirements. Additionally, understanding any restrictions on wattage or fixture types can prevent costly mistakes during the installation process. It is also beneficial to consult with local utility companies, as many offer incentives or rebates for upgrading to energy-efficient lighting solutions. This not only helps in adhering to regulations but can also provide financial benefits to homeowners or businesses looking to make the switch to LED lighting, further encouraging the adoption of sustainable practices in lighting installations.

Common Challenges and Solutions

While replacing recessed can lights with LEDs can be straightforward, several challenges may arise. Being prepared to address these issues can save time and enhance client satisfaction.

Flickering or Buzzing Lights

One common issue encountered with LED replacements is flickering or buzzing lights. This can be caused by incompatible dimmer switches or poor-quality LED bulbs. To resolve this, contractors should recommend using high-quality LED bulbs that are compatible with existing dimmers or suggest upgrading to LED-compatible dimmer switches.

Additionally, ensuring that the wattage of the LED bulb matches the dimmer’s specifications can help prevent these issues. If flickering persists, it may be necessary to consult with an electrician to assess the wiring and compatibility of the entire lighting system.

Color Temperature Mismatch

Another challenge that may arise is a color temperature mismatch between different bulbs in the same space. This can create an uneven lighting effect, detracting from the overall aesthetic. To avoid this, contractors should ensure that all LED bulbs used in a particular area share the same color temperature.

When discussing options with clients, it is helpful to provide samples or visual aids to illustrate the differences between color temperatures. This can assist clients in making informed decisions that align with their desired ambiance.

Heat Management

Although LEDs produce less heat than traditional bulbs, they can still generate some heat that needs to be managed, especially in enclosed fixtures. Ensuring proper ventilation and using fixtures designed for LED use can help mitigate overheating issues.

Contractors should also educate clients about the importance of not covering recessed lights with insulation, as this can lead to overheating and reduce the lifespan of the bulbs. Providing guidance on proper installation and maintenance can enhance client satisfaction and prevent future issues.

Maintenance and Longevity of LED Replacements

One of the most significant advantages of LED technology is its longevity. However, proper maintenance is still essential to ensure optimal performance over time. Understanding how to care for LED recessed lighting can help contractors provide valuable advice to clients.

Regular Cleaning

Dust and debris can accumulate on recessed lighting fixtures, diminishing light output and affecting the overall appearance. Regular cleaning of the trim and lens can help maintain brightness and ensure that the lighting remains effective.

Contractors should recommend using a soft, dry cloth to wipe down fixtures and avoid using harsh chemicals that could damage the finish. Educating clients about the importance of regular maintenance can extend the lifespan of the fixtures and enhance their performance.

Monitoring Performance

Encouraging clients to monitor the performance of their LED recessed lights can help identify potential issues early. If they notice flickering, dimming, or color changes, it may indicate a problem with the bulb or fixture that requires attention.

Contractors can provide clients with a simple checklist to help them assess the performance of their lighting regularly. This proactive approach can lead to quicker resolutions and improved customer satisfaction.

Upgrading Technology

As LED technology continues to advance, there may be opportunities for clients to upgrade their existing fixtures for enhanced performance and features. Contractors should stay informed about new products and innovations in the market, allowing them to offer clients the latest options.

Whether it’s introducing smart lighting solutions or more energy-efficient bulbs, being knowledgeable about advancements can position contractors as trusted experts in the field. This can lead to repeat business and referrals as clients seek to improve their lighting systems.
